# How Pacing in Teaching Changes When AI Adapts to Every Student

## Quick Answer
AI adaptive pacing fundamentally transforms education by moving from a uniform, group-centric approach to individualized learning. It enables AI systems to continuously assess each student's progress and understanding, dynamically adjusting the speed, difficulty, and content of lessons. This personalization optimizes student engagement and mastery while allowing teachers to focus on mentorship and higher-order skill development.

## Key Takeaways
-   Traditional classroom pacing often leads to disengagement for advanced learners and struggles for those needing more time.
-   AI adaptive systems assess student understanding in real-time, identify learning styles, and map prior knowledge.
-   AI employs real-time feedback, content adaptation, predictive analytics, and personalized learning paths for dynamic pacing.
-   The teacher's role evolves from lecturer to facilitator, mentor, and designer of higher-order thinking activities.
-   Benefits for students include enhanced engagement, deeper understanding, reduced anxiety, and development of self-directed learning skills.
-   AI adaptive pacing promotes educational equity by tailoring support for diverse learning needs.
-   Challenges include ensuring data privacy, maintaining human connection, teacher training, and equitable access to technology.
-   AI integration aims to make learning more profound and equitable, not just faster.

## What People Usually Ask
### How does AI adapt to individual student learning paces?
AI adapts to individual student paces by continuously assessing their understanding through interactions, providing immediate feedback, and dynamically adjusting the difficulty, depth, and sequence of learning content.
### What are the main benefits of AI-driven personalized learning?
The main benefits include increased student engagement and motivation, deeper understanding and retention of concepts, reduced learning anxiety, and the development of self-directed learning skills.
### Does AI adaptive pacing help struggling students?
Yes, AI adaptive pacing significantly helps struggling students by identifying specific misconceptions, providing targeted remedial content, offering alternative explanations, and breaking down complex ideas into manageable chunks, ensuring foundational understanding.
### How does the teacher's role change with AI adaptive pacing?
With AI adaptive pacing, the teacher's role shifts from primarily delivering content to becoming a facilitator, mentor, and designer of activities that foster critical thinking, problem-solving, and socio-emotional development, supported by AI-provided data insights.
